As a mechanical engineer and licensed pilot, Bill Bihlman found the perfect first job at Beech Aircraft after graduate school. “My passion was always aviation,” he says. “My work gave me access to time in the air.” Yet he soon realized that although he liked engineering, he wanted to expand his horizons further. “Engineering is the quarterback of the field, but there’re other elements that make for smart business strategy and a sound product,” he points out. “So I went back to business school, worked for several firms, then went into consulting—where I combine engineering insight and acumen with business principles.” Bihlman formed his own company, Aerolytics, LLC, in 2012, to help aerospace companies with decisions that impact design, material selection and supply chain structure. Advising clients about different production processes, he has gained significant perspective about the potential—and the challenges—of additive manufacturing (AM). 3DEXPERIENCE Platform at the Core of Aircraft Programs Integrating Design, Simulation and Production VÉLIZY-VILLACOUBLAY, France — June 9, 2016 — Dassault Systèmes (Euronext Paris: #13065, DSY.PA), the 3DEXPERIENCE Company, world leader in 3D design software, 3D Digital Mock Up and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) solutions, today announced that Airbus Group, after a two-year comprehensive benchmarking process, is extending its use of Dassault Systèmes’ 3DEXPERIENCE platform to its additive manufacturing programs integrating design, simulation and production. Airbus Group will deploy Dassault Systèmes’ collaborative design and simulation applications as part of the “Co-Design to Target” industry solution experience, for the additive manufacturing of tooling, prototyping and parts for test flights and for production use on commercial aircraft. This provides Airbus Group with digital continuity to optimize its conceptual designs by virtually validating each phase of the additive manufacturing process. 3D design software manufacturer Dassault Systèmes has long been known for their SOLIDWORKS software, a platform so big and far-reaching it has its ownthree-day conference dedicated to it. Their 3DEXPERIENCE platform, however, is no small potatoes. As companies integrate 3D printing more and more into their day-to-day business, 3DEXPERIENCE promises to help them every step of the way, from marketing to engineering. Dassault Systèmes made a big impact with 3DEXPERIENCE at CES 2016 in January, and several major organizations have adopted the platform for a wide range of applications from consumer electronics to defense. The latest company to leverage 3DEXPERIENCE is the Airbus Group, who has been all over the headlines lately, what with their official unveiling of their 3D printed UAV this week and their recent patent application that could theoretically lead to the 3D printing of entire airplanes.
